在PHP中,条件语句用于根据给定的条件执行不同的代码块。常见的条件语句有if语句、else语句、elseif语句和switch语句。
- if语句:if语句用于在条件为真时执行特定的代码块。
- 概念:if语句根据给定的条件判断是否执行特定的代码块。
- 分类:单一条件if语句、if-else语句、if-elseif-else语句。
- 优势:可以根据不同的条件执行不同的代码块,增加程序的灵活性和可读性。
- 应用场景:根据用户的登录状态显示不同的页面、根据用户的权限执行不同的操作等。
- 推荐的腾讯云相关产品:腾讯云云服务器(https://cloud.tencent.com/product/cvm)
- else语句:else语句用于在if语句条件为假时执行特定的代码块。
- 概念:else语句在if语句条件为假时执行特定的代码块。
- 分类:单一条件if-else语句、嵌套if-else语句。
- 优势:可以在条件为假时执行备选的代码块,增加程序的完整性和可靠性。
- 应用场景:根据用户的登录状态显示不同的提示信息、根据用户的权限执行不同的操作等。
- 推荐的腾讯云相关产品:腾讯云对象存储(https://cloud.tencent.com/product/cos)
- elseif语句:elseif语句用于在多个条件中选择一个为真时执行特定的代码块。
- 概念:elseif语句在多个条件中选择一个为真时执行特定的代码块。
- 分类:多条件elseif语句、嵌套elseif语句。
- 优势:可以根据多个条件选择执行不同的代码块,增加程序的灵活性和可扩展性。
- 应用场景:根据用户的年龄段显示不同的广告、根据用户的地理位置展示不同的内容等。
- 推荐的腾讯云相关产品:腾讯云人工智能机器翻译(https://cloud.tencent.com/product/tmt)
- switch语句:switch语句用于根据不同的值执行不同的代码块。
- 概念:switch语句根据不同的值执行对应的代码块。
- 分类:单一条件switch语句、多条件switch语句。
- 优势:可以根据不同的值选择执行不同的代码块,增加程序的可读性和可维护性。
- 应用场景:根据用户选择的菜单项执行相应的操作、根据用户的输入显示不同的结果等。
- 推荐的腾讯云相关产品:腾讯云云函数(https://cloud.tencent.com/product/scf)
总结:在PHP中,条件语句用于根据给定的条件执行不同的代码块。if语句用于在条件为真时执行特定的代码块,else语句用于在条件为假时执行特定的代码块,elseif语句用于在多个条件中选择一个为真时执行特定的代码块,switch语句用于根据不同的值执行不同的代码块。这些条件语句可以根据不同的需求选择使用,增加程序的灵活性和可读性。
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估。